๐ŸŽฏ 2 ยท Intra-op Concerns

The Intra-operative Checklist (from Dr. Tanya's notes)

๐Ÿ”‘ Eight recurring concerns for burns surgery
  • Difficult monitoring โ€” attaching leads to burnt/grafted skin
  • Difficult airway & mask ventilation โ€” cart ready, inhalational induction preferred
  • Hypothermia โ€” the dominant intra-op threat
  • Prolonged procedure & multiple surgeries โ†’ more anaesthetic agent/analgesia
  • Special positioning for donor-skin harvest
  • Muscle relaxant choice โ€” avoid suxamethonium, NDMR resistance
  • Adrenaline-soaked swabs โ†’ tachycardia/arrhythmia
  • Haemodynamic support & fluid/blood management โ€” major blood loss
๐ŸŒก๏ธ 3 ยท Hypothermia

Preventing Hypothermia โ€” the Priority

Burns patients lose heat faster than any other surgical patient: a large exposed raw surface, loss of the skin's insulating barrier, huge evaporative & radiant losses, and impaired hypothalamic thermoregulation. Hypothermia worsens coagulopathy, slows drug metabolism and delays reversal.

Aim

  • Keep the patient warm โ€” limit heat loss to โ‰ค~1 ยฐC from baseline
  • Post as the first case of the day

How

  • Warm the theatre to ~28โ€“32 ยฐC
  • Forced-air warming & warming mattress; cover unburnt areas
  • Fluid & blood warmers; humidified warm gases
  • Minimise exposure time; warm skin-prep solutions
๐Ÿฉธ 4 ยท Blood Loss

Blood Loss & Adrenaline

๐Ÿ’‰ Major, rapid, hard to measure
  • Excision & grafting bleeds briskly from the raw dermis โ€” blood loss is easily underestimated (soaked into drapes/swabs) and can exceed 30 mL/kg.
  • Reserve & cross-match blood products pre-operatively; calculate the maximum allowable blood loss (MABL) and transfusion trigger in advance.
  • Surgeons use adrenaline-soaked swabs / tumescent adrenaline to reduce bleeding โ€” this can be systemically absorbed โ†’ tachycardia and arrhythmias (especially with volatile agents). Communicate and monitor.
  • Have vasopressors/inotropes ready โ€” hypotension is common in the event of blood loss.
๐Ÿ“Ÿ 5 ยท Monitoring

Monitoring the Burnt Patient

MonitorThe burns-specific problem
SpOโ‚‚Unreliable in CO poisoning (reads COHb as Oโ‚‚Hb); probe may not fit burnt digits โ€” try ear/nose
ECGGel electrodes won't stick to burnt/grafted skin โ€” use skin-staple / subcutaneous needle electrodes clipped with crocodile clips
NIBP / IBPNIBP cuff may not fit; for prolonged cases with large blood loss use invasive arterial (IBP) monitoring
TemperatureCore temperature โ€” essential given the hypothermia risk
Urine outputResuscitation endpoint (0.5โ€“1 mL/kg/h)
EtCOโ‚‚ & TOFVentilation; neuromuscular monitoring (dose titration in NDMR resistance)

Positioning: plan around the location of burns and the donor-skin sites (often thighs/back) โ€” special positioning & careful padding are frequently needed, and the "burnt" and "donor" areas are both surgical fields.
